期刊文献+

REST和RPC:两种Web服务架构风格比较分析 被引量:37

REST and RPC:Comparative Analysis of Two Web Services Architectural Styles
下载PDF
导出
摘要 目前包括SOA在内的大量Web服务架构均采用RPC风格构建,在Web级的大规模应用中RPC风格的架构在扩展性、性能等方面存在着瓶颈.由于REST的架构属性更加符合Web的设计理念,REST成为除RPC之外Web服务架构风格的另一种选择.可扩展性、耦合性、安全性等多个方面对RPC和REST进行了比较分析,并探讨了Web服务架构技术的发展方向. At present,a large number of Web services architectures are RPC-styled,SOA,for example,which have scalability and performance bottlenecks in large-scale Web applications.Due to the adaptability to Web,REST becomes an alternative to RPC for Web services architecture.A comparative analysis between RPC and REST is made in many ways,such as scalability,coupling,and security.In the end,the direction of Web services architectural development is discussed.
出处 《小型微型计算机系统》 CSCD 北大核心 2010年第7期1393-1395,共3页 Journal of Chinese Computer Systems
关键词 RPC REST WEB服务 架构风格 RPC REST web services architectural styles
  • 相关文献

参考文献7

  • 1Steve Vinoski. REST eye for the SOA guy [ EB/OL]. http:// www2. computer, org/portaVweb/csdl/abs/html/mags/ic/2007/ 01/w1082. htm,2008.
  • 2Martin Fowler. Patterns of enterprise application architecture[ M]. Addison-Wesley. 2002.
  • 3Leonard Richardson, Sam Ruby. RESTful web services[ M]. O' Reiny Media. 2007.
  • 4Roy Thomas Fielding. Architectural styles and the design of network-based software architectures [ D]. Doctorial Dissertation, Dept. of Computer Science, Univ. of California, Irvine. 2000.
  • 5Steve Vinoski. Demystifying RESTful data coupling [ EB/OL ]. http://ieeexplore, ieee. org/stamp/stamp, jsp? arnumber = 04463391. 2008.
  • 6IANA. MIME media types[ EB/OL]. http://www, iana. org/assignments/media-types/. 2007.
  • 7Adam Trachtenberg. PHP web services without SOAP[ EB/OL]. http ://www. onlamp, com/pub/a/php/2003/10/30/amazon rest. html. 2003.

同被引文献274

引证文献37

二级引证文献159

相关作者

内容加载中请稍等...

相关机构

内容加载中请稍等...

相关主题

内容加载中请稍等...

浏览历史

内容加载中请稍等...
;
使用帮助 返回顶部